US startup achieves historic breakthrough with first-of-its-kind nuclear feat: ‘The dawn of a new era’

A California-based nuclear startup has reached a hallowed milestone that could accelerate the development of more sustainable energy sources. Per Interesting Engineering, Valar Atomics announced it has achieved criticality, becoming the first nuclear startup to sustain a controlled fission reaction with support from Los Alamos National Laboratory. “Zero power criticality is a reactor’s first heartbeat, proof the physics holds,” said Valer founder Isaiah Taylor. “This moment marks the dawn of a new era in American nuclear engineering, one defined by speed, scale, and private-sector execution with closer federal partnership.” Nuclear fission generates electricity by splitting atoms to release massive amounts of energy. When enriched fuel releases neutrons that split other atoms, it creates more neutrons and repeats the reaction in a controlled chain. The process produces much less atmospheric pollution than burning dirty fuels, helping to reduce respiratory illnesses and climate-related health impacts in communities near power plants. Valar Atomics’ achievement involves cold criticality, also known as zero-power criticality. This type of test verifies that the reactor’s fuel arrangement and design will sustain a chain reaction, serving as proof of concept before ramping up to full-power operation.
